Main Street Pedicabs owner Steve Meyer, Broomfield-based rickshaw-peddling extraordinaire, is dead set on bringing his three-wheeled contraptions to the world -- and now he's one step closer thanks to the most recent New Yorker cover, shown here. Congrats, Meyer: Now your devices will be known by pretentious snobs everywhere! Huzzah! - Joel Warner
